Output 76e4d9210723d8223d7e5680b107ba69e659f8dab72e728a1392558859cb6ba6:0

value
1240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 903dc2d537666011214cb00538c31316b0d5830b OP_EQUAL
address
3EqhDQEeVtrNNxMcspS9KSYoSkzyDfbVrD
transaction
76e4d9210723d8223d7e5680b107ba69e659f8dab72e728a1392558859cb6ba6
confirmations
228849
spent
true